button:not([disabled]){cursor:pointer}button,input,select,textarea{font-family:inherit;font-size:inherit;font-weight:400;max-width:100%}.gform-field-label{color:var(--wp--preset--color--white)!important;cursor:pointer}#gform_2 .gform-field-label{color:var(--wp--preset--color--cp-text-lightblue)!important;cursor:pointer}.gfield_validation_message{--gform-theme-local-color:var(--gform-theme-color-danger)!important}.gfield_error input[type=email],.gfield_error input[type=tel],.gfield_error input[type=text],.gfield_error select{border-inline-start:5px solid var(--gform-theme-color-danger)!important}.gform-field-label--type-inline,.gform-field-label--type-inline *{display:inline}.gfield--type-html{display:none}.gravity-theme.gform_wrapper div.gform_fields{gap:var(--gu2);margin-bottom:var(--gu2)}.gravity-theme .gfield_label{font-size:16px;font-weight:500;margin:0}.gravity-theme .gfield_required_text{color:var(--wp--preset--color--dark-pink)!important;padding-left:5px}.gravity-theme .gfield--type-email .gfield_label,.gravity-theme .gfield--type-phone .gfield_label,.gravity-theme .gfield--type-select .gfield_label,.gravity-theme .gfield--type-text .gfield_label{display:inline-block;margin-bottom:5px}.gravity-theme .gfield--type-email input,.gravity-theme .gfield--type-phone input,.gravity-theme .gfield--type-select input,.gravity-theme .gfield--type-text input{border-radius:5px;color:#0a0a0a;padding:12px!important}.gravity-theme .gfield--type-email.gfield_error input,.gravity-theme .gfield--type-phone.gfield_error input,.gravity-theme .gfield--type-select.gfield_error input,.gravity-theme .gfield--type-text.gfield_error input{border-left:5px solid var(--wp--preset--color--dark-pink)!important}.gravity-theme .gfield--type-select select{-webkit-appearance:none;-moz-appearance:none;appearance:none;background-image: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ns=%27http://www.w3.org/2000/svg%27 width=%2714%27 height=%2711%27%3E%3Cpath fill=%27%238A8A8A%27 d=%27M13 1 7 9 1 1%27/%3E%3C/svg%3E");background-position:right 10px top 50%;background-repeat:no-repeat;border-radius:5px;padding:13px!important}.gravity-theme .gfield_checkbox .gfield-choice-input{-webkit-appearance:none;-moz-appearance:none;appearance:none;background-color:transparent!important;border-radius:0!important;cursor:pointer;height:var(--gu2);margin:0;vertical-align:sub;width:var(--gu2)}.gravity-theme .gfield_checkbox .gfield-choice-input:before{border:2px solid var(--wp--preset--color--blue);content:"";display:block;height:var(--gu2);width:var(--gu2)}.gravity-theme .gfield_checkbox .gfield-choice-input:checked:before{background:var(--wp--preset--color--blue) url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ns=%27http://www.w3.org/2000/svg%27 width=%2719%27 height=%2716%27 fill=%27none%27%3E%3Cpath fill=%27%23fff%27 d=%27M17.959.61a1 1 0 0 0-.695.322L6 13.174 1.935 8.758a1 1 0 0 0-1.412-.059 1 1 0 0 0-.059 1.412l4.8 5.219a1 1 0 0 0 1.472 0l12-13.045a1 1 0 0 0-.059-1.412 1 1 0 0 0-.718-.264z%27/%3E%3C/svg%3E")}.gravity-theme .gfield_checkbox .gfield-choice-input:focus{outline:0}.gravity-theme .gfield_checkbox .gfield-choice-input:focus:before,.gravity-theme .gfield_checkbox .gfield-choice-input:hover:before{border-color:var(--wp--preset--color--white)}.gravity-theme .gform_confirmation_wrapper{text-align:center}.gravity-theme .gfield_radio .gfield-choice-input{-webkit-appearance:none;-moz-appearance:none;appearance:none;background-color:transparent!important;cursor:pointer;height:var(--gu2);margin:0;vertical-align:sub;width:var(--gu2)}.gravity-theme .gfield_radio .gfield-choice-input:before{background: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ns=%27http://www.w3.org/2000/svg%27 width=%2720%27 height=%2720%27%3E%3Ccircle cx=%2710%27 cy=%2710%27 r=%279%27 fill=%27none%27 stroke=%27%23009ef3%27 stroke-width=%272%27/%3E%3C/svg%3E");content:"";display:block;height:var(--gu2);width:var(--gu2)}.gravity-theme .gfield_radio .gfield-choice-input:checked:before{background: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ns=%27http://www.w3.org/2000/svg%27 width=%2720%27 height=%2720%27%3E%3Ccircle cx=%2710%27 cy=%2710%27 r=%279%27 fill=%27%23009ef3%27 stroke=%27%23fff%27 stroke-width=%272%27/%3E%3C/svg%3E")}.gravity-theme .gfield_radio .gfield-choice-input:focus{outline:0}.gravity-theme .gfield_radio .gfield-choice-input:focus:before,.gravity-theme .gfield_radio .gfield-choice-input:hover:before{background: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ns=%27http://www.w3.org/2000/svg%27 width=%2720%27 height=%2720%27%3E%3Ccircle cx=%2710%27 cy=%2710%27 r=%279%27 fill=%27%23fff%27 stroke=%27%23009ef3%27 stroke-width=%272%27/%3E%3C/svg%3E")}.gravity-theme div.gform_validation_errors{border:1px solid var(--wp--preset--color--dark-pink);border-radius:5px;margin-bottom:var(--gu2);padding:var(--gu2)}.gravity-theme div.validation_message{background-color:transparent;border:0;padding:5px 0}.gravity-theme .gfield_error div.validation_message{color:var(--wp--preset--color--dark-pink);font-weight:500}.gravity-theme .gform_submission_error{color:var(--wp--preset--color--dark-pink);font-size:inherit;margin-bottom:0!important}.gravity-theme .gform_button{background:var(--wp--preset--color--blaze-orange);border:0;border-radius:5px;color:#fff;cursor:pointer;font-size:18px!important;font-weight:600!important;padding:var(--gu1) 25px!important;transition:all .3s ease-in-out}.gravity-theme .gform_button:hover{background-color:var(--wp--preset--color--light-orange)}.gform-theme--foundation .gfield input{border:1px solid #f3f3f3!important;border-radius:1px!important;font-size:18px!important;height:56px!important}.gform-theme--foundation .gfield input::-moz-placeholder{color:#445766!important;font-size:18px!important;font-weight:400!important;line-height:21.78px!important;text-decoration-skip-ink:none!important;text-underline-position:from-font!important}.gform-theme--foundation .gfield input::placeholder{color:#445766!important;font-size:18px!important;font-weight:400!important;line-height:21.78px!important;-webkit-text-decoration-skip-ink:none!important;text-decoration-skip-ink:none!important;text-underline-position:from-font!important}.gform-theme--foundation .gfield select{align-items:center!important;border:1px solid #f3f3f3!important;border-radius:1px!important;color:#445766!important;display:flex!important;font-size:18px!important;font-weight:400!important;height:56px!important;line-height:21.78px!important;-webkit-text-decoration-skip-ink:none!important;text-decoration-skip-ink:none!important;text-underline-position:from-font!important}.gform-theme--foundation .gfield select:focus{outline:none!important}.gform-theme--foundation .gfield input[type=checkbox]{height:20px!important}.gform-theme--foundation .gfield input[type=checkbox]:before{color:var(--wp--preset--color--cp-brand-green)}.gform-theme--foundation .gfield input[type=checkbox]:focus{outline:none!important}.gform-theme--foundation .gfield textarea{border-bottom-left-radius:0!important;border-bottom-right-radius:0!important;border-color:#81939f!important;border-top-left-radius:0!important;border-top-right-radius:0!important;color:#445766!important;font-size:18px!important;font-weight:400!important;line-height:21.78px!important;-webkit-text-decoration-skip-ink:none!important;text-decoration-skip-ink:none!important;text-underline-position:from-font!important}.gform-theme--foundation .gfield textarea:focus{outline:none!important}.gform-theme--foundation .gform_fields{-moz-column-gap:31px!important;column-gap:31px!important}.gform_footer{justify-content:center!important}.gform_footer input[type=submit]{align-items:center;background-color:#86973b!important;border:none;border-radius:30px!important;color:#fff;cursor:pointer;display:flex;font-size:16px!important;font-weight:500;gap:5px;height:55px!important;justify-content:center;letter-spacing:.3px;text-decoration:none;transition:all .3s ease-in-out;width:113px!important}.gform_footer input[type=submit]:hover{background-color:var(--wp--preset--color--light-orange)!important;border-color:var(--wp--preset--color--light-orange)!important;text-decoration:none}.footer_section .gform_heading{display:none!important}.footer_section .gform_body input[type=checkbox]{border-radius:0!important;height:20px!important;padding:0!important;width:20px!important}.footer_section .gform_footer input[type=submit]{background-color:#fff!important;border:1px solid #fff!important;border-radius:12px!important;color:#000!important;font-family:inherit;font-size:18px!important;font-weight:600!important;height:50px!important;line-height:28px!important;outline:none!important;padding-left:20px!important;text-align:center!important;width:100%!important}.footer_section .ginput_container_email input[type=email]{border-radius:27px!important}.footer_section .ginput_container_email input::-moz-placeholder{color:#fff!important}.footer_section .ginput_container_email input::placeholder{color:#fff!important}.footer_section.gform-theme--framework input[type=checkbox]:where(:not(.gform-theme__disable):not(.gform-theme__disable *):not(.gform-theme__disable-framework):not(.gform-theme__disable-framework *)):before{color:#fff!important}.footer_section .gform_fields{row-gap:17px!important}.footer_section .gfield--type-choice label{font-size:16px!important;margin-top:-4px!important}.gform-theme--foundation .gform_body a{font-weight:500!important;text-decoration:underline!important}.pro-qcp-demo-section .gform-field-label{color:var(--wp--preset--color--cp-text-lightblue)!important;cursor:pointer}.gfield_required.gfield_required_asterisk,.gform_required_legend{display:none!important}.gform-theme--foundation .gfield.gfield_error input{border:1px solid #c02b0a!important}.gform-theme--foundation .gform_footer input.gform_button:focus{border:none!important;outline:none!important}.gform_heading .gform_title{font-size:24px!important;font-weight:500!important;line-height:34px!important;margin-bottom:24px!important;margin-top:unset!important;text-transform:unset}.get_in_touch_wrapper .gform_title{color:#125788!important;font-family:Arial,sans-serif!important;font-size:26px!important;font-weight:700!important;line-height:1.6!important}.get_in_touch .gfield input,.get_in_touch .gfield textarea.large{border:1px solid #e2e8f0!important;box-shadow:none!important;font-size:1rem!important;height:56px!important;outline:none!important;padding:.75rem!important;transition:border-color .3s ease!important}.get_in_touch .gfield input::-moz-placeholder,.get_in_touch .gfield textarea.large::-moz-placeholder{font-size:15px!important}.get_in_touch .gfield input::placeholder,.get_in_touch .gfield textarea.large::placeholder{font-size:15px!important}.get_in_touch #gform_submit_button_5{background:#86973b!important;border:none!important;border-radius:30px!important;color:#fff!important;cursor:pointer!important;font-weight:600!important;padding:1rem 2rem!important;transition:all .3s ease!important;width:30%!important}.get_in_touch #gform_submit_button_5:hover{background:#ef8322!important;border-color:#ef8322!important}@media (max-width:767px){.footer_section .gfield--type-choice label{font-size:10px!important}.footer_section .gform_body{overflow:hidden}.gform-theme--foundation .gform_fields{-moz-column-gap:normal!important;column-gap:normal!important}}
